Röhrig, Otto (KG 200)

Date of birth:
June 23rd, 1911 (Frieendiez)
Date of death:
November 2nd, 1944 (3 km east of airfield Groß-Schiemanen, Eastern Prussia)
Nationality:
German (1933-1945, Third Reich)

Biography

02.11.1944: On the return after flying as an escort for an Ar 232 re-supplying German troops behind Russian lines, 2./ KG 200, KIA in the crash of the He 111H flown by 3 km east of airfield Groß-Schimanen :
Flugzeugführer and Staka Olt Reese, Fritz, KIA
Beobachter Major Belz. UNK (Jagdfl.Schule Altenburg)
Bordfunker Ofw AIthoff, Herbert, KIA
Bordmechaniker Ofw Röhrig, Otto, KIA
Fw Friedel, Max, WIA
Uffz Schramm, Alfred, WIA
